Understanding Cleanroom Gloves:


Cleanroom gloves are specially designed to provide a barrier between the wearer's hands and the sensitive materials being handled. They are made from materials like nitrile, latex, or vinyl, which offer resistance against chemicals, particulates, and microorganisms. Cleanroom gloves come in various sizes and are usually powder-free to avoid contamination. It is crucial that cleanroom gloves are tested and inspected regularly to guarantee their effectiveness and prevent any compromise in cleanliness.

Cleanroom Swabs for Glove Testing:


Cleanroom swabs play a crucial role in the testing process for cleanroom gloves. These swabs are designed to effectively collect samples from different areas of the glove for analysis. They are made with low-lint materials such as polyester or foam, which minimize the risk of leaving any residue or fibers behind. Cleanroom swabs are available in various shapes and sizes to cater to different testing requirements and are individually packaged to maintain their cleanliness before use.

Ensuring Cleanroom Glove Cleanliness with Swab Sampling


Cleanroom swabs are also crucial in assessing the cleanliness of gloves. Swab sampling is performed to collect samples from glove surfaces and test them for microbiological contamination. The swab tip is gently rubbed against the surfaces of the gloves to collect any microorganisms present. The swabs are then sent for laboratory analysis, where techniques such as culture testing or polymerase chain reaction (PCR) are used to identify and quantify any microbial growth. This helps ensure that the gloves are not a potential source of contamination and guarantees the safety of the processes and products being handled in the cleanroom.


Different Types of Cleanroom Swabs for Glove Testing


Cleanroom swabs are available in a variety of types, each catering to specific testing requirements. Foam swabs are widely used for their excellent particle entrapment capabilities and are suitable for sensitive surface sampling. Polyester swabs are low-lint and provide good chemical resistance, making them ideal for solvent-based testing. Cleanroom swabs with specialized tips, such as flocked or spiral, offer enhanced sample collection efficiency. The choice of swab type depends on the particular testing needs, ensuring optimal and accurate results.
